Ministries of Finance of Ukraine and Germany signed Joint Declaration of Intent to strengthen cooperation

Today, on August 14, Minister of Finance of Ukraine Sergii Marchenko and Federal Minister of Finance of Germany Christian Lindner signed a Joint Declaration of Intent to strengthen cooperation between the Ministry of Finance of Ukraine and the Ministry of Finance of Germany.

The Joint Declaration envisages that the German side will provide advisory support to the Ukrainian side, in particular in the areas of customs policy, monitoring of financial markets, public investment management, and privatization of state-owned enterprises.

Following the signing, Sergii Marchenko and Christian Lindner held a joint press conference at the Ministry of Finance of Ukraine.

Sergii Marchenko expressed gratitude to the German Government for its leadership in supporting Ukraine. Germany is one of the largest donors of direct budget support among the partner countries - EUR 1.55 billion as of February 24, 2022. 

"The signing of the Joint Declaration is another step towards deepening cooperation between our countries. The exchange of experience will allow us to gain access to the best European practices and significantly improve the level of training of Ukrainian specialists, including to accelerate our integration into the European Union," commented Sergii Marchenko. 

The Federal Minister of Finance assured that Germany will continue to provide comprehensive support to Ukraine in the following budget periods and is ready to contribute to Ukraine's recovery. At the same time, Christian Lindner once again condemned russia for its aggressive and unprovoked war against Ukraine.

Regarding the financing of Ukraine's State Budget deficit in 2024, Sergii Marchenko noted that the deficit for the next year is projected at the level of 2023 and the Ministry of Finance of Ukraine is already actively working to attract the necessary international assistance. 

The parties also agreed on the need to keep sanctions pressure on russia to isolate the aggressor economically, as well as to monitor compliance with existing sanctions to maximize their effectiveness.

In the context of the reconstruction, the Minister of Finance of Ukraine noted that one of the important priorities is to create safe and favorable conditions for the return of Ukrainians home. 

The parties emphasized the continuation of constructive cooperation to strengthen the strategic partnership between Ukraine and Germany.
